DiggerDS v0.1 (NDS Game)

Andrew Jenner created Digger Remastered. Maxim Sobolev converted it to use SDL. Sektor did a quick port of the SDL version to Nintendo DS. This is a classic game originally by Windmill Software. You have to dig around the map and eat all the emeralds or kill all the hobbins/nobbins to pass a level. There is no sound or music. [&hellip

ZXDS v0.5.0 (Beta 1) (ZX Spectrum emu for NDS)

ZXDS is an upcoming emulator of Sinclair ZX Spectrum for Nintendo DS, written by Patrik Rak. It is still in a very early stage of development, but it already has some noteworthy features, like emulation of Spectrum 128k (including sound) or TAP/TZX support

Bunjalloo v0.1 (NDS Application)

Bunjalloo is a HTTP user agent (web browser) for the Nintendo DS. It has been implemented from scratch using the whatwg user agent design rules. Bunjalloo uses DLDI for viewing local files (those with a file:/ URL). To view remote http:/ URLs, no patching is required. Bunjalloo can be run using Wireless Multiboot, without an attached cartridge

PSPSeq v2.10 (PSP Application)

PSPSeq is a free homebrew application for composing music on the Sony PSP handheld game system. PSPSeq contains both realtime synthesis and sample playback capability, along with multiple FX modules of widely varying types for modifying instruments in countless ways. PSPSeq also has a powerful and unique step sequencer for triggering samples and arranging loops into full songs
